Output 45347d6b96b5050631d67d90a98423300ad5c0b4282e53f7c9c2d7dd19b0d0fb:4

value
44976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12f6a1a2a7f21cf27a852aac91bae441fb849dd2 OP_EQUAL
address
33RHYFDhZGD1VwgxPKbAhvcpr778gyzb11
transaction
45347d6b96b5050631d67d90a98423300ad5c0b4282e53f7c9c2d7dd19b0d0fb
confirmations
266605
spent
true